Prospect Community Centre - Venue Hire

About

The Prospect Community Centre is available for hire, whether for one-off events or on a regular basis. This venue is commonly used for meetings, community group activities, drop-ins, and youth clubs.

Venue Features:
- Spacious hall equipped with chairs and tables (50 people max capacity)
- A small kitchen with an oven and gas hob for catering needs.
- Limited parking available at the rear of the centre (5 spaces).

Insurance Requirements:
All hirers must hold public liability insurance coverage of at least £5 million

User Cost/Charge Information
Pricing Details:
- Hall hire rates start at £15 per hour.
- Regular bookings (three months or more) at £10 per hour.
- Non-profit community groups and charities can benefit from a reduced rate of £5 per hour.
- Please note that terms and conditions apply.
